Handover: DeployPing, our chat bot reporting deploy status for the Lanterhook platform, now reads release metadata from the Ostery registry with read-only scopes. I rotated its service credentials last sprint and documented the permission boundaries in the runbook. No elevated access remains. All further audit questions should go to the engineer named below.

signatory, yahog-badug: Quenix Ulaael

MEMO — NORVALE FRANCHISE AGREEMENT

For the incoming director: the Norvale franchise agreement with Bramford Retail Group renews in March. Terms grant Bramford exclusivity in the Castermere district through year five, with performance gates at months 18 and 36. Legal has cleared the draft; only the fee schedule remains open. Background and the confidential strategic note appear below.

confidential, kahog-bawif: The northern region missed its Pramir quota by 20.0 percent last quarter. Casaxek Freight plans to lower the Fraion list price by 41.5 percent in December. The finance team signed off on a budget of $236.4 million for Project Druius. The renewal with Fenysix Partners closes at $91.3 million a year, 2.1 percent below the last contract.

Subject: First-Aid Room — Lock Change

Facilities desk,

The first-aid room on the ground floor of Pellbrook House had its lock replaced this morning after the old keypad jammed. Supplies were checked and the defibrillator cabinet is unaffected. Please update your records and brief the weekend cover staff. The old code no longer works anywhere in the building. The new keypad accepts the pass code noted below.

staff pass of tajog-bahap = bdg-GTUUI-82661

03:52 — The Stonefruit archiver began moving cold-storage buckets to the glacier tier but stalled on buckets with legal-hold tags, retrying in a tight loop and saturating the transfer quota. On-call paused the job at 04:10; downstream backup windows were unaffected. A tag-aware skip rule shipped the next morning. The archiver build running at the time of the stall is noted below.

build token for tajeg-bajep: htk14_409ba9df6b8acb